It usually arises from a specific instance, like a serious fall, injury, or trauma. Web7 Dec 2024 · INTRODUCTION. Coccydynia (also referred to as coccygodynia or tailbone pain) is pain at the coccyx. Although coccydynia resolves in the majority of patients with supportive care, symptoms can persist for months or years and, in some patients, may become a life-long condition. Intractable coccydynia is relatively uncommon, but when it …
